1. Why a prop firm has an AML policy

We pay real money out. That makes us a target for money laundering, and it obliges us to know who we are paying. This policy explains what we check and when.

2. Identity verification (KYC)

KYC is required before any reward is paid, not before you buy an evaluation. You can trade and pass without verifying; you cannot withdraw without it.

We require: government-issued photo ID, proof of address dated within [MONTHS] months, and a liveness check. Additional documentation may be requested where risk indicators are present.

3. Payouts go to the trader, and only the trader

  • Rewards are paid only to an account in the verified trader's own name.
  • We do not pay to third-party accounts, company accounts not matching the trader, or accounts in another name.
  • Payment method and payout method must be consistent with the verified identity.

4. What we monitor

  • Multiple accounts sharing identity, device, IP or payment instrument.
  • Coordinated opposing positions across accounts, which is a forbidden practice.
  • Trading patterns inconsistent with genuine attempts to pass an evaluation.
  • Requests to redirect payouts to unrelated third parties.

5. Sanctions and restricted jurisdictions

We screen against applicable sanctions lists and do not provide services to sanctioned individuals or entities, or to residents of restricted jurisdictions: [LIST RESTRICTED JURISDICTIONS].

6. Consequences

Where we identify a breach we may suspend accounts, withhold rewards pending investigation, terminate the relationship, and report to the relevant authority. Multi-account abuse results in a permanent ban.

7. Record keeping

KYC and transaction records are retained as required by law, typically five years after the relationship ends. See our privacy policy.
